美国污泥浓缩和脱水设备市场的成长和趋势

根据 Grand View Research, Inc. 的一份新报告,美国污泥浓缩和脱水设备市场预计到 2030 年将达到 7.836 亿美元,2025 年至 2030 年期间的复合年增长率为 2.7%。

由于环境法规的不断加强、污水处理需求的不断增长以及对永续实践的日益关注,美国市场正在经历强劲增长。随着都市化、工业活动和农业部门的扩张产生大量污泥,对高效能污水管理系统的需求从未如此强烈。减少废弃物对环境的影响的压力促使市政当局和工业界投资先进的污泥处理解决方案。

污泥浓缩和脱水是污水处理过程中不可或缺的步骤。这些方法有助于减少污泥的体积,并使其更容易、更经济地处理、运输和处置。由于技术进步,例如开发出更节能的设备和可降低营业成本的系统,市场正在不断扩大。离心机、压滤机和带式压滤机等技术创新越来越多地被采用,因为与传统方法相比,它们具有更高的效率、更高的性能和更低的能耗。

对永续性的日益重视也推动了市场向前发展。随着工业界和市政当局努力减少碳排放,污泥处理厂正在转向其他可以从废弃物中提取价值的方法,例如捕获沼气或生产可用作肥料的生物固形物。此外,美国减少垃圾掩埋场使用量和鼓励污水产品回收的法规和政策正在推动市场成长。

U.S. Sludge Thickening And Dewatering Equipment Market Growth & Trends:

The U.S. sludge thickening and dewatering equipment market size is anticipated to reach USD 783.6 million by 2030 and is expected to grow at a CAGR of 2.7% from 2025 to 2030, according to a new report by Grand View Research, Inc. The U.S. market is experiencing significant growth, driven by increasing environmental regulations, the growing need for wastewater treatment, and the rising focus on sustainable practices. The need for efficient wastewater management systems has never been more critical due to urbanization, industrial activities, and the expansion of the agricultural sector, all of which generate large amounts of sludge. The pressure to minimize the environmental impact of waste products is encouraging municipalities and industries to invest in advanced sludge treatment solutions.

Sludge thickening and dewatering are essential steps in wastewater treatment processes. These methods help in reducing the volume of sludge, making it easier and more economical to handle, transport, and dispose of. The market is expanding due to technological advancements, such as the development of more energy-efficient equipment and systems that reduce operational costs. Innovations like centrifuges, filter presses, and belt filter presses are being increasingly adopted because they offer higher efficiency, better performance, and lower energy consumption compared to traditional methods.

The growing emphasis on sustainability is also pushing the market forward. As industries and municipalities strive to reduce their carbon footprint, they are turning to sludge treatment equipment that can extract value from waste, such as recovering biogas or producing biosolids that can be used as fertilizers. Furthermore, regulations and policies in the U.S. that focus on reducing landfill usage and encouraging the recycling of wastewater byproducts are fostering market growth.
